A Star is Born
One of the standout performances of the night belonged to Victor Wembanyama, who finally had his coming-out party in the Finals. With 32 points, 8 rebounds, and 6 assists, Wembanyama dominated the paint and showcased his incredible athleticism. His ability to sky over defenders and finish alley-oops with ease was a sight to behold. This game will undoubtedly go down as a career highlight for the young star, and it raises the question: Can the Knicks contain him for the remainder of the series?
The Impact of Physicality
The Spurs' physical approach seemed to rattle the Knicks, particularly Jalen Brunson. Brunson, who had been a key performer for the Knicks, found himself on the receiving end of some questionable hits, including a shove to the head by Wembanyama. This incident, and others like it, appeared to affect Brunson's focus and performance. It's a delicate balance for officials to strike, as physicality is a part of the game, but when it crosses the line into cheap shots, it can have a significant impact on the outcome.
